16-8k=24(k*k)
We move all terms to the left:
16-8k-(24(k*k))=0
We add all the numbers together, and all the variables
-8k-(24(+k*k))+16=0
We calculate terms in parentheses: -(24(+k*k)), so:determiningTheFunctionDomain -24k^2-8k+16=0
24(+k*k)
We multiply parentheses
24k^2
Back to the equation:
-(24k^2)
a = -24; b = -8; c = +16;
Δ = b2-4ac
Δ = -82-4·(-24)·16
Δ = 1600
The delta value is higher than zero, so the equation has two solutions
We use following formulas to calculate our solutions:$k_{1}=\frac{-b-\sqrt{\Delta}}{2a}$$k_{2}=\frac{-b+\sqrt{\Delta}}{2a}$$\sqrt{\Delta}=\sqrt{1600}=40$$k_{1}=\frac{-b-\sqrt{\Delta}}{2a}=\frac{-(-8)-40}{2*-24}=\frac{-32}{-48} =2/3 $$k_{2}=\frac{-b+\sqrt{\Delta}}{2a}=\frac{-(-8)+40}{2*-24}=\frac{48}{-48} =-1 $
